Output af8359eaeb0106373833120da71760864bf439b4c356afb93f7a07cbc9fa89bb:0

value
6931
script pubkey
OP_0 OP_PUSHBYTES_20 d62bf1a3f3d3b26c510cdea587e7ce8c900e5360
address
bc1q6c4lrgln6wexc5gvm6jc0e7w3jgqu5mq3q8kf2
transaction
af8359eaeb0106373833120da71760864bf439b4c356afb93f7a07cbc9fa89bb
confirmations
13223
spent
true